VA Announces Extension of Funding for GPD Programs

VA Announces Extension of Funding to GPD Programs One year extension for programs not funded under NOFA  Last Friday, VA Secretary Shulkin announced that organizations that applied for Grant and Per Diem funding for FY 2018, but were “found ineligible due to new program guidelines” will receive a one year extension of funding. This funding extension is designed to keep programs operating through the fiscal year, and give them the opportunity to apply under a new, upcoming, NOFA. Little information beyond what has been announced through a VA Press Release  is available. The specifics of the extension will be shared with organizations through letters sent from the VA, and will include the scores of the organizations’ applications.
